社区Web开发,完成品牌与客户互动的利器
社区网站作为一种新型社交方式,不仅成为了客户获取数据、分享观点、获得帮助、建立联系的重要途径,更成为公司与客户互动、建立品牌意识的重要平台.如何开发一款实用、易用、体验较好的社区网站成为了各大公司与互联网公司巨头的竞争焦点.本文将为大家介绍社区网站开发的全过程,并提供一些技巧用于提高开发效率和客户体验.
社区网站开发
一、需求分析
开发社区网站的第一步是开展需求分析.根据收集客户建议,评估市场现状,分析竞争对手网站等相关工作,开发者能够有机会了解到社区网站所需的各种作用,包括客户注册、发布数据、关注客户、社区管理、客户认证等等.
2、技术选型
在开展社区网站的技术选型时,主要需要考虑的是安全性性、可拓展性、客户体验和运营效率.常用开发语言有java、python、ruby等,信息库则可以使用mysql、mongodb、oracle等,同时,为提高开发效率和客户体验,挑选优秀的框架,如django、ruby on rails等,也是核心.
1、框架制作
社区网站建立的关键在于系统的框架制作.基于需求分析和技术选型,开发者需要开展系统的框架制作,并在处理海量客户访问、海量信息交互等问题上开展提升.同时在框架制作时,考虑到系统可拓展性以及客户体验,大家还可以考虑运用微服务、分布式存放等技术手段.
4、ui制作
在网站ui制作时,客户体验至关重要.在ui制作上,可以借鉴互联网上的优秀案例,整合社区网站的特性,制作出符合客户口味的界面.同时,注意网站的反应快速、可扩展性、页面交互制作等.
5、作用模块开发
社区网站的作用模块主要包括客户管理、内容发布、社交交互、系统管理等.每一个作用模块都需要经过开发、测试等严格开发流程,同时,为提高开发效率,可以根据微服务框架完成复杂的业务服务逻辑处理.
6、配置测试
在开发完成后,开展配置测试也是必不可少的.测试人员可以依据模拟客户访问、海量信息存放等情况,评估系统的配置和稳定性.目标是提升程序配置,最大程度升级客户体验.
7、上线运营
上线运营是指将网站正式投进实际使用,对于一个社区网站而言,上线运营不仅包括网站推广,更重要的是对客户开展引导,逐渐培养他们对社区的认同感.
8、提升和提升
社区网站的发展是一个长期的过程,大家需要不断地对网站开展提升和提升.为了使网站具备持久的活力,大家需要根据对信息面、客户界面、技术方案、商业模式等方面的不断提升,促进网站真正成为一款客户无法离开的社区网站.
社区网站开发
社区网站作为开创品牌与客户互动的利器,已经成为公司发展的重要手段.本文从需求分析、技术选型、框架制作、ui制作、作用模块开发、配置测试、上线运营、提升和提升等方面开展了详细介绍,并提供了一些技巧用于提高开发效率和客户体验.希看本文能够给社区网站的开发者提供一些参考,更好地发展和完成创新.
【本文由:阿里云代理 http://www.56aliyun.com欢迎留下您的宝贵建议】阅读本文的人还阅读: